LIFE STORY:

1985-1992 Wrote a lot of songs. Took up the bass guitar. Went to school.
1995 Attended Rock School in London, Ontario. Recorded some songs. Decided a proper job with a regular paycheck is "not for me".
1996 Won a songwriting scholarship and a songwriting contest. Used the sweet coin to make an indie album.
1997 Signed a record deal. Made a not-so indie album. Had a big summertime hit in Canada called “Summerlong”.
1998 Ditched the deal/it ditched me and started my own label. Got nominated for a Juno for Best New Artist. Hurray for being new! Opened for Bernard Butler at the Bowery Ballroom in NYC making me the first lass to shred on its stage.
1999 My album”Science Fair” which I recorded for $500 outsold the one that was on the big label. David Bowie invited me to tour in his band. I didn’t say no.
2000 Played SNL, Conan, Glasto, Jools Holland with Bowie and had a blast. Learned a bit about fashion and brilliant songwriting while eating fabulous dinners and traveling first class.
2001 Back to reality. Released an album of cover songs by Fugazi, Def Leppard and The Clash. It got nominated for a Juno Award – same category as Leonard Cohen! Neither of us won.
2002 Made a pop album in L.A. with a chap named Walton Gagel. It got nominated for a Juno for Best Pop Album.
2003 Moved to Montreal. Started work on an album with Nathan Larson who does film music and shreds like a champ on the guitar. Recorded in Sweden.
2004 While making that album in Sweden, I made another album called ”Songs of Love and Death”. I recorded it at home for nothing. Kate McGarrigle played banjo. All the songs were Irish songs (The Undertones, Thin Lizzy, Something Happens, Therapy?).
2005 Toured Ireland (I'm 1/4 Irish) and basically fell in love with the place.
2006 Released ”The Summer of High Hopes”. Bono said in the Nov issue of Q that he wishes he wrote one of the songs from the album. Thank you, Bono Vox!
2007 Performed at the Songwriters Hall of Fame. Began work on a new album with Greg Wells, producer to the stars (Katy Perry, Mika, OneRepublic). Paul Buckmaster arranged strings = I've died and gone to heaven. Made my acting debut in a fab film called One Week starring Josh Jackson.
2008 Hosted CBC radio show “Under The Covers”. Finishing up the new album and finding ways to reduce life story to bullet points.
